Her design is to adorn roughly 100 street poles here.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cPublic art street banners provide an opportunity for artists to share their creativity with the community, while also enhancing the City\u2019s public realm,\u201d Laurie Cavan, Surrey general manager of parks, recreation and culture, noted in a <a href=\"https:\/\/www.surrey.ca\/sites\/default\/files\/corporate-reports\/CR_2026-R034.pdf\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"nofollow noopener\">corporate report<\/a> before council. \u201cThe intention of the public art street banners is to enhance the experience of the streetscape for drivers, cyclists, transit riders, and pedestrians. Fabrication and installation of the banners is coordinated as part of the City\u2019s Town Centre Street Banner Program. New banners are installed in the spring each year.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>A panel was struck to review 76 design proposals.<\/p>\n<p>Vasileva is a Vancouver-based artist who writes and illustrates children\u2019s books. She also has other work on the go, including greeting cards, posters, public art and graphic design.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cShe creates in both digital and traditional media, incorporating hand-cut stencils, stamps, and paper-cut elements to bring texture and depth to her illustrations,\u201d Cavan noted in her report.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cVasileva\u2019s design titled Flora in Motion begins with the dual panels of the banners, which suggest butterfly wings. The wing pattern features native BC plants, including Pacific Bleeding Heart and Nootka Rose, grounding the piece in local ecology and a sense of place. Bright, bold colours and clear shape help the banners read at a distance and activate the streetscape with warmth, vibrancy, and playfulness.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>The project is funded by the Civic Street Banner Program, within the Community Enhancement Budget, with an annual budget of $125,000 to cover materials, labour and provides banners at 1,015 locations city-wide.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cTypes of banners include Town Centre Identity Banners, Surrey Gateway Banners, and Public Art Banners. Of these, approximately 100 would feature the public art design. The artist fee for the public art street banner design is $3,000,\u201d Cavan explains.<\/p>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"Surrey council approves public art contract for 100 street poles Published 11:10 pm Monday, February 23, 2026 Surrey&hellip;\n","protected":false},"author":2,"featured_media":495926,"comment_status":"","ping_status":"","sticky":false,"template":"","format":"standard","meta":{"footnotes":""},"categories":[194299],"tags":[49,48,87674],"class_list":{"0":"post-495925","1":"post","2":"type-post","3":"status-publish","4":"format-standard","5":"has-post-thumbnail","7":"category-surrey","8":"tag-ca","9":"tag-canada","10":"tag-surrey"},"_links":{"self":[{"href":"https:\/\/www.newsbeep.com\/ca\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/posts\/495925","targetHints":{"allow":["GET"]}}],"collection":[{"href":"https:\/\/www.newsbeep.com\/ca\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/posts"}],"about":[{"href":"https:\/\/www.newsbeep.com\/ca\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/types\/post"}],"author":[{"embeddable":true,"href":"https:\/\/www.newsbeep.com\/ca\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/users\/2"}],"replies":[{"embeddable":true,"href":"https:\/\/www.newsbeep.com\/ca\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/comments?post=495925"}],"version-history":[{"count":0,"href":"https:\/\/www.newsbeep.com\/ca\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/posts\/495925\/revisions"}],"wp:featuredmedia":[{"embeddable":true,"href":"https:\/\/www.newsbeep.com\/ca\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/media\/495926"}],"wp:attachment":[{"href":"https:\/\/www.newsbeep.com\/ca\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/media?parent=495925"}],"wp:term":[{"taxonomy":"category","embeddable":true,"href":"https:\/\/www.newsbeep.com\/ca\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/categories?post=495925"},{"taxonomy":"post_tag","embeddable":true,"href":"https:\/\/www.newsbeep.com\/ca\/wp-json\/wp\/v2\/tags?post=495925"}],"curies":[{"name":"wp","href":"https:\/\/api.w.org\/{rel}","templated":true}]}}
